Transaction 53af94c9c2f55fc0e39bef88e3c8b50ddfc241be67b51f833afee85a38bf30ad
1 Input
2 Outputs
- 53af94c9c2f55fc0e39bef88e3c8b50ddfc241be67b51f833afee85a38bf30ad:0
- 53af94c9c2f55fc0e39bef88e3c8b50ddfc241be67b51f833afee85a38bf30ad:1
value 2241037715
address mvoZkwcSDSN3bTmiTUGbRXAradUXVN2P4S
value 100000
address mfYy6nqu2ecoDvxojLM91wssTA54AqVVkD